WebFeb 25, 2024 · Radiographic contrast is the density difference between neighboring regions on a plain radiograph. WebAug 9, 2024 · Centering the anatomy to the central ray on the image receptor will limit beam distortion due to divergence. The point of the central ray is the focal spot on the x-ray tube; therefore one can angle the tube on a stationary axis and maintain the central ray at the level of the joint, seldom applied but useful for imaging that requires longer ... http://www.radiologyimagingcenters.com/client/18170/The-Fauquier-Hospital-Inc WebFeb 10, 2006 · The grayscale, also called monochrome, CRT was introduced. Designed primarily to meet the needs of radiography, the monochrome phosphors they used could phosphoresce up to just over 50 foot-lamberts, the minimum brightness advocated by the American College of Radiology in its guidelines for digital image display.

WebNov 22, 2024 · In 1922, industrial radiography took another step forward with the arrival of the 200,000-volt X-ray tube that allowed radiographs of thick steel parts to be produced in a reasonable amount of time. General Electric Company developed 1,000,000 volt X-ray generators in 1931, providing an effective tool for industrial radiography.
